About BIR Zonal Values

The Bureau of Internal Revenue (BIR) publishes per-square-meter zonal value rates for barangays across the Philippines. These values are used to compute Capital Gains Tax (CGT) at 6% and Documentary Stamp Tax (DST) at 1.5% on real property transactions, whichever is higher between the gross selling price and the BIR zonal value.

Zonal classifications include Residential (R1, R2, R3), Commercial (C1-C5), Industrial (I), and Agricultural codes. Each classification corresponds to a different per-square-meter floor rate set by the local Revenue District Office (RDO).

Are zonal values in Camanang, City of Urdaneta the same as market value?

No. Zonal values reflect the BIR's tax-purpose valuation, which typically lags market price. Actual market values in Camanang, City of Urdaneta can be 30-100% higher depending on classification (residential vs commercial vs industrial) and street-level positioning.
